AppWorker Developer README
功能介绍
减少繁琐的指令输入,提供更方便的扫码调试能力。
一键启动
快速启动项目,并且会检测项目是否有下载node_modules。如果没有将会下载依赖再启动项目。
可以直接点击右上角的启动图标进行启动。也可以使用 command + shift + p 打开vscode指令输入 AppWorker Developer: Run Start
启动。
配置
这里提一下,扩展程序默认是以 npm run dev
为启动指令。如果您的项目有自己的启动指令配置,可在settings.json
中进行启动指令配置:
{
"AppWorkerDeveloper.runStartCommands": ["npm run dev"] // 配置您的项目的启动指令
}
如果你需要多个指令一起并行执行可以这样配置:
{
"AppWorkerDeveloper.runStartCommands": ["npm run dev", "npm run qrcode"]
}
上面这种配置方式会为您一键启动对应指令数量的终端,每个终端以指令命名。
或者您需要指令都在一个终端执行也可以这样配置:
{
"AppWorkerDeveloper.runStartCommands": ["npm run dev && npm run qrcode"]
}
这样扩展程序就只会启一个终端。
有些场景,开发者可能需要覆盖一些配置:
{
"AppWorkerDeveloper.workerConfig": {
"name": "调试 worker",
"biz_id": "debug-worker",
"bundle_name": "mainworker",
"trigger": {
"type": "global"
}
}
}
一键扫码调试
打开一个快捷的扫码界面,便于开发者扫码调试。界面集成了uclink,bundle等信息。
可以直接点击右上角的启动图标进行启动。也可以使用 command + shift + p 打开vscode指令输入 AppWorker Developer: Open QRCode
启动。
未来功能
- AppWorker API 代码智能提示/填充
- AppWorker API/文档快速查阅